Michael Reed McLaughlin, a Sundance volunteer for 18 years, displays tickets stubs from the 11 movies he had seen this year.  Traveling to Park City from Hollywood, McLughlin is part of the volunteer corps that keeps the festival running.

Amy Goodman, executive producer and host of Pacifica radio’s “Democracy Now” makes a phone call prior to speaking at the “Saving Democracy: One Story at a Time,”  panel discussion Wednesday afternoon at the Sundance Film Makers Lodge on Main Street in Park City, UT.

Sundance Film Festival volunteer Dean Austin Murphy, right, is interviewed by Joseph Gordon-Levitt, left, for hitrecord.org piece Wednesday afternoon on Main Street in Park City, UT.

You never know what you’re going to see during Sundance.  Nao Bustamante’s “Silver & Gold” dazzled the audience during a screening Thursday evening at New Frontier on Main in Park City.  Bustamante’s bizarre journey combines film, live performance, and original costumes in an event alternating between action and live narration.  Bustamante is an internationally known performance and video artist from California.
